Definition
English
:
A 29-amino acid pancreatic peptide derived from
proglucagon
which is also the precursor of intestinal
GLUCAGON-LIKE PEPTIDES
.
Glucagon
is secreted by PANCREATIC ALPHA CELLS and plays an important role in regulation of
BLOOD GLUCOSE
concentration, ketone
metabolism
, and several other biochemical and physiological processes. (From Gilman et al., Goodman and Gilman's The Pharmacological Basis of
Therapeutics
, 9th ed, p1511)
